Job title: Analyst – Health Portfolio (6 month contract)

The Clean Air Fund is looking to recruit an Analyst to join their team in London. This is an exciting opportunity to join a rapidly growing organisation whose mission is to use philanthropic grants to catalyse a reduction in air pollution.  

As an Analyst with Clean Air Fund, you will support the Health team in delivering high-impact projects and grants. You’ll help design, manage, and monitor initiatives that improve air quality and public health, while also contributing to research, communications, and cross-organisational workstreams.

To be successful in this role, you will have:

  • Experience in working in health, environment or other relevant fields gained through professional, educational or volunteering activity
  • Understanding of the principles and stages of project, grant, and MEL (Monitoring, Evaluation & Learning) management
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der engagement abilities
  • A proactive, adaptable, and collaborative approach

For more information on this role, as well as the full person specification, please see the job description.

Closing date – 14 July 2025
Salary – £34,000- £40,000 per annum
Type of employment – Full-time, 6-month fixed term contract
